  • BOSSING Definition Meaning - Merriam-Webster
    Perhaps the most pervasive Dutch loanword is boss, from the Dutch baas, meaning “master ” The word first appears in the form boss in 1806, used by Washington Irving Part of its success seems to have resulted from an American aversion to master, which was common in British use

  • What is bossing? - Sloneek
    Bossing refers to a form of workplace bullying where a superior abuses their position of power over a subordinate It involves repeated humiliation, criticism, and deliberate undermining of the employee’s work
